Individuals who are looking to become teachers may want to further their education through courses that teach bullying prevention tips, in an effort to keep a safe school environment. ChildCare Education Institute (CCEI) announced the addition of a new course about preventing bullying in the classroom.

The program, entitled Bullying in the Preschool Environment, is exclusively catered to those in the childcare industry who are looking to address some of the major problems that schoolchildren are facing today.

"It is often difficult to know the difference between normal early childhood behaviors and bullying that can cause lasting impacts on victims and bullies alike," said Maria C. Taylor, president of CCEI. "This and the other courses in the CCEI library are designed to give valuable information to educators that will ultimately improve the quality of education provided to our young children."
